Maratha Reservation Bill Passed in Maharashtra, CM Eknath Shinde Asserts Legality | Oneindia News
After three years, Maharashtra passes a bill granting Marathas 10% reservation in government jobs and education. This is the third attempt in a decade to address their concerns. Marathas, a significant community in Maharashtra, have historically held influence but felt sidelined. Previous efforts, including a 2018 Act, didn't fully satisfy their demands.
